React Shortcuts
Boost your productivity with these essential React shortcuts.
Shortcut | Description |
---|---|
useState | Hook for state management |
useEffect | Hook for side effects |
useContext | Access context values |
useReducer | Hook for complex state logic |
useRef | Access DOM elements or persist values |
useMemo | Memoize expensive computations |
useCallback | Memoize callback functions |
useLayoutEffect | Effect hook that runs synchronously |
useImperativeHandle | Customize instance value for refs |
React.createElement | Create a React element |
ReactDOM.render | Render a React element into the DOM |
React.StrictMode | Highlight potential problems in the app |
React.Fragment | Group multiple elements without adding an extra node |
React.memo | Optimize functional components by memoization |
React.lazy | Lazy load components |
React.Suspense | Display fallback while lazy component loads |
propTypes | Type-checking props |
defaultProps | Set default props |
useNavigate (react-router-dom) | Navigate between routes programmatically |
useParams (react-router-dom) | Access route parameters |